In 2020-2021, 10,593 people earned their degree in electromechanical engineering technology, making the major the 129th most popular in the United States. In 2019-2020, electromechanical engineering technology graduates who were awarded their degree in 2017-2019, earned an average of $51,059 and had an average of $20,900 in loans still to pay off.

Across the Great Lakes region, there were 1,506 electromechanical engineering technology graduates with average earnings and debt of $54,805 and $22,721 respectively.
